You misunderstand the word "internal resistance" Its a resistance you can not tune from outside as you want. Its given by technology and size of battery and does change over time. You can add to this resistance addition ones, but the existing internal resistance is still present! 18650 does not say anything about the chemistry its just a dimension of the battery length and diameter.

EveryCircuit is an easy to use, highly interactive circuit simulator and schematic capture tool. Real-time circuit simulation, interactivity, and dynamic visualization make it a must have application for professionals and academia. EveryCircuit user community has collaboratively created the largest searchable library of circuit designs. EveryCircuit app runs online in popular browsers and on mobile phones and tablets, enabling you to capture design ideas and learn electronics on the go.
